I agree. Although both don't have the lie-flat seat, I prefer UA's business class seat with the lumbar support massage mechanism, which I haven't seen on other airlines'. I also think UA's IFE is better than NZ's.

NZ's food and wine are better in my opinion, especially with the selection of New Zealand wines. The food portion is just right, and fresh and tasty. Its colorful napkins still have a button-hole, which UA used to have but doesn't anymore.

I would also like to add that UA has the noise-cancelling headphone, but NZ doesn't.
